OpenEdge ODBC Driver features and specs

  • Cross-Platform Compatibility
    The OpenEdge ODBC Driver is designed to work across multiple platforms, allowing organizations to integrate various systems and databases with ease.
  • Robust Performance
    This driver is optimized for high performance, ensuring quick and efficient data retrieval and manipulation, which is crucial for large-scale enterprise applications.
  • Security Features
    The driver includes advanced security features such as SSL/TLS support, enabling secure data transmission and protecting sensitive information from unauthorized access.
  • Comprehensive Support
    Progress offers extensive documentation and support for the OpenEdge ODBC Driver, which helps developers troubleshoot and resolve issues effectively.
  • Ease of Use
    With user-friendly configuration options, the driver simplifies the setup and maintenance process for database connections, reducing the learning curve for new users.

Possible disadvantages of OpenEdge ODBC Driver

  • License Cost
    The OpenEdge ODBC Driver may involve licensing fees, which can be a consideration for budget-conscious organizations or those with limited financial resources.
  • Complex Setup for Advanced Features
    While basic setup is straightforward, configuring advanced features and optimizations might require a deeper understanding of both the driver and the underlying database systems.
  • Limited Community Support
    Compared to more widely used drivers, the community support for OpenEdge ODBC Driver might be limited, which can be a constraint when seeking quick, community-driven solutions.
  • Potential Compatibility Issues
    While the driver is designed for cross-platform support, some users may experience compatibility issues with certain applications or systems, requiring custom solutions or workarounds.
  • Dependency on OpenEdge Environment
    The driver is specifically designed for use with OpenEdge databases, which may restrict flexibility if an organization is considering migration to different database environments.

Microsoft SQL Server features and specs

  • Performance
    Microsoft SQL Server offers high performance and efficient database management capabilities, optimized for both OLTP (Online Transaction Processing) and OLAP (Online Analytical Processing).
  • Security Features
    SQL Server comes with advanced security features such as encryption, data masking, and advanced threat protection to ensure data integrity and privacy.
  • Scalability
    The server supports horizontal and vertical scaling to accommodate growing amounts of data and increasing number of users.
  • Integration with Microsoft Ecosystem
    Seamless integration with other Microsoft products such as Azure, Power BI, and Visual Studio, making it a versatile choice for businesses already using Microsoft services.
  • Ease of Use
    The server provides a user-friendly interface and helpful tools such as SQL Server Management Studio (SSMS) for database maintenance and management.
  • Comprehensive Support
    Microsoft offers extensive support and documentation, along with a strong community that provides additional resources and insights.

Possible disadvantages of Microsoft SQL Server

  • Cost
    Licensing and operational costs can be high, especially for larger enterprises, making it a significant investment.
  • Complexity
    Initial setup and configuration can be complex, often requiring expert knowledge to deploy and maintain effectively.
  • Resource Intensive
    The server can be resource-heavy, requiring significant hardware and computational resources to run efficiently, especially for larger databases.
  • Limited Cross-Platform Support
    Although improvements have been made, SQL Server is primarily optimized for Windows environments, which can limit its use in cross-platform scenarios.
  • Proprietary Software
    Being a proprietary software solution, it lacks the flexibility and cost benefits that come with open-source alternatives.
  • Updates and Patches
    Frequent updates and patches can sometimes disrupt service, requiring periodic maintenance that could result in downtime.
